So, I've installed CachyOS ~2 days ago.
Mostly it works fine. But within the two days bluetooth just randomly died 2 times.
The bluetooth driver just crashes and I can't restart it anymore using systemd.
What fixes it, is powering off the computer, unplugging the power cable, pressing the power button for 30s, plugging the power cable back in and after a reboot it works again, but doing so every time is annoying. ^^
